Unleashing Adventure: The Ultimate Guide to Outdoor Climbing Backpack Hooks371
Embarking on thrilling outdoor climbing adventures demands meticulous preparation. One crucial gear that often goes overlooked is the humble backpack hook. These seemingly insignificant attachments play a pivotal role in securing your backpack during pivotal moments.
Why Use Climbing Backpack Hooks?
Climbing backpack hooks serve multiple essential purposes:
Safety: When not actively climbing, it's imperative to keep your backpack off the ground to prevent tripping hazards and minimize the risk of damage from debris.
Convenience: Hooks allow you to hang your backpack within easy reach without having to climb up steep cliffs or awkwardly balance it on nearby ledges.
Organization: Backpack hooks keep climbing gear organized and readily accessible, ensuring you don't waste precious time fumbling through your pack.
Types of Climbing Backpack Hooks
Various types of climbing backpack hooks are available, catering to different climbing styles and preferences:
Traditional Hook
The most basic and widely used type, traditional hooks are typically made of steel or aluminum and feature a simple hook design. They are easy to attach and remove from backpacks.
Locking Hook
Locking hooks provide enhanced security by featuring a locking mechanism that prevents accidental release. Ideal for heavy backpacks or situations where added stability is necessary.
Carabiner Hook
Carabiner hooks are versatile and can be used for multiple purposes beyond hooking your backpack. They are equipped with a spring-loaded gate that allows for easy opening and closing.
Choosing the Right Backpack Hook
Selecting the appropriate climbing backpack hook depends on several factors:
Weight of backpack: Heavier backpacks require more robust hooks with higher weight limits.
Climbing style: Traditional hooks are suitable for most climbing styles, while locking hooks are recommended for mountaineering or big wall climbing.
Attachment point: Consider the size and shape of your backpack's attachment points to ensure the hook fits securely.
Personal preference: Ultimately, the best hook for you is one that meets your individual needs and comfort.
Proper Use of Climbing Backpack Hooks
Follow these guidelines for safe and effective use of climbing backpack hooks:
Attach securely: Ensure the hook is firmly attached to both your backpack and the anchor point.
Distribute weight evenly: Avoid overloading one hook by evenly distributing the weight of your backpack between multiple hooks.
Anchor point selection: Choose strong and stable anchor points capable of supporting the weight of your backpack.
Regular inspection: Regularly inspect hooks for any signs of wear or damage and replace them as needed.
Additional Considerations
In addition to selecting the right hook, consider these additional factors:
Attachment straps: Some backpacks come with built-in attachment straps for hooks, while others require separate straps.
Weight: Choose lightweight hooks to minimize the overall weight of your gear.
Durability: Opt for hooks made from durable materials to withstand harsh climbing environments.
Conclusion
Climbing backpack hooks are essential tools for outdoor enthusiasts. By understanding the different types, choosing the right hook, and using it properly, you can ensure your backpack remains secure, organized, and within easy reach during your climbing adventures.
